Output 6fa8c55e4f4aea017fc5a4ec13fda79fd781836a83921949ddaa01df8b8b8570:30

value
500051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8600ae9c3c352fbac43845741f168446e8ae8da8 OP_EQUAL
address
3DuZHe5qc8ENg5e5na4MLbKxwbJE5N1txd
transaction
6fa8c55e4f4aea017fc5a4ec13fda79fd781836a83921949ddaa01df8b8b8570